Here is a story from Steve Sterling of World Vision:

"Nalinakshy is 65 years old. She lost four of her dear ones on 26th Dec. ’04. When the Tsunami hit her hut, she was resting there after just having major knee surgery. Her weak leg again broke as she tried in vain to escape from the roaring waves. The dreadful waves took away her daughter and three grandchildren. Her life reached a stand still on that very day and since then, life for her was merely lying on the bed. But with the Free Wheelchair Mission wheelchair from World Vision, things changed over night. She is now free to move about and meet her needs without any one’s help. Her on tells us “My mother’s face now shines with joy as she now moves freely.”
